The original price of a camera was $50 and the sale price this week is $38. What is the percent of change in the price
katrin [286]

Answer:

24%

Step-by-step explanation:

x (original price) = 50$

y (sale price) = 38$

p (percentage) = ?

p = (x - y) / x

p = (50-38) / 50

p = 12/50

p = 0.24

p = 24%

Sushil was thinking of a number. Sushil adds 7, then divides by 3 to get an answer of -5. What was the original number?
Natalija [7]

Answer:

-22

Step-by-step explanation:

Use inverse operations.

So, if Sushil last divided, we would need to multiply.

-5*3 =-15

After multiplying, we should subtract the positive seven from negative fifteen.

-15-7 =-22
